Punteggio 94/100 · Da bere 2028-2055, Neal Martin, Apr 2026

The 2016 Grand Puy-Lacoste has a bright, elegant and poised bouquet with quite intense, mineral-rich black fruit, improving with every swirl in the glass. The palate is medium-bodied with fine tannins, quite strict and linear, not a deep Pauillac '16 yet tensile and very persistent on the finish. Classically styled Pauillac. Tasted blind at the Southwold 10-Year-On tasting.

Punteggio 97/100 · James Suckling, Feb 2026

Pure, precise and refined aromas of blue fruit, cherries, currants, fresh herbs, green olives and a hint of graphite. On the palate it is refined and medium-bodied. The tannins are firm but quite woven and dusty, with a juicy core of fruit and a long, fresh finish. Understated and nuanced. It goes on for a minute. 79% cabernet sauvignon and 21% merlot. Classic but not opulent. A joy to drink now, but will age for decades. Drink or hold.

Punteggio 96/100 · Da bere 2026-2040, Jane Anson, Inside Bordeaux, Jan 2026

Brambled fruit, cherry pit, damson, sandalwood, black pepper, baking spices, juicy finish. Moving into its drinking window, a classically succulent and drinkable GPL. 75% new oak.

Punteggio 17.5/20 · Da bere 2028-2055, James Lawther MW, jancisrobinson.com, Aug 2025

79% Cabernet Sauvignon, 21% Merlot. 45 hl/ha. Deep purple hue. Discreet aromatically but exudes elegance and class. Attractive fruit and firm but refined tannins so power and fruit combined. Precise and harmonious. For the long haul. (JL)

In 1978 the Borie family took over Grand-Puy-Lacoste and Xavier Borie has been making exceptional wines here ever since. With 58 hectares of vines around the château, this is a wine with real Pauillac style.
